I am mid way through the engine removal for my NC did you have to remove the steering column, I gave unbolted it and was dropping the engine out and it seemed to get stuck and cant find any vids online of people doing it edit: watching it now I see you had the same thoughts that itd just drop out, how did u manage to disconnect it while dropping the engine, cos mine seems to get stuck on the metal taking it into the cockpit of the car and I feel that I am just going to bend it if I try to drop the engine down more
Yes we had exact same issue. We found it was actually caught on the plastic cooling duct on the side of the alternator. Doing again I'd take alternator out then drop. Steering column should just detach fine then. Presume your right hand drive same as us? Most vids are LHD which is why they never mentioned it. We mention on the removal vid and again when we reinstalled. On the reinstall we had to remove the 4 bolts on the steering rack to get room to push back on to the column splines. You should notice the alignment mark on the yellow collar to help get exact alignment back. Good luck and let us know how you get on!
